Comparison: Dream Machines DM4 Evo vs Razer Naga Trinity

The Dream Machines DM4 Evo is a wired ergonomic gaming mouse with right-handed compatibility. It features 7 buttons, weighs 97 grams, and has dimensions of 126mm in length, 63mm in width, and 40mm in height. It is equipped with a PMW3389 sensor supporting up to 16,000 DPI, with a maximum polling rate of 1,000 Hz. On the other hand, the Razer Naga Trinity is a wired ergonomic gaming mouse with right-handed compatibility. It comes with 19 buttons, weighs 120 grams, and has dimensions of 119mm in length, 74mm in width, and 43mm in height. It features a Razer 5G Optical sensor with up to 16,000 DPI, and offers a polling rate of 1,000 Hz.

The Razer Naga Trinity is -5.6% less in length, 17.5% more in width, and 7.5% more in height compared to the Dream Machines DM4 Evo. Additionally, the Razer Naga Trinity is 23.7% heavier compared to the Dream Machines DM4 Evo.
